Size-dependent particulate matter indoor/outdoor relationships for a wind-induced naturally ventilated airspace.
Author(s) : LIAO C. M., HUANG S. U., et al.
Type of article: Article
Summary
The article illustrates the use of simple yet robust size-dependent indoor air quality model on particulate matter indoor/outdoor relationships and particulate matter loss mechanisms within a wind-induced naturally ventilated building.
